Skip to main content

Checklist de Instalação ou Migração de Sistemas para Novo Servidor

1. Antes de Começar

⚠️ Ponto Crítico: Garanta o apoio do responsável de TI do cliente para rotinas de backup e alinhamento dos próximos passos.


2. Tipos de Migração

2.1. Instalação/Migração para o MESMO Servidor
Procedimentos de Backup:
  • ✅ Solicitar ao TI do cliente um backup do sistema ou o backup completo do servidor
  • ✅ Salvar o backup do banco em dois destinos: local e nuvem
  • ⚠️ NUNCA remover a pasta do banco de dados (Oracle/PostgreSQL) após desinstalação
  • 🔄 Renomear a pasta do banco de dados para facilitar eventual recuperação
2.2. Instalação/Migração para OUTRO Servidor
Vantagens:
  • ✅ Atividades paralelas: não precisa aguardar o dia da migração, você já por instalando antes
  • ✅ Solicitar acesso antecipado ao novo servidor
  • ✅ Instalar banco e sistema com antecedência
  • ✅ Analisar impedimentos técnicos previamente
  • ✅ Configurar compartilhamentos e criar base de homologação

3. Banco de Dados

PostgreSQL:
  • ✅ Verificar a versão instalada atualmente
  • ✅ Utilizar a MESMA versão no novo servidor
  • ✅ Manter compatibilidade para evitar problemas
Firebird:
  • 🔌 Porta padrão: 3050
Oracle:
  • 🔌 Porta padrão: 1521

4. Sistema

Versão:
  • ✅ Manter a mesma versão utilizada pelo cliente
  • ⚠️ Não atualizar durante a migração
Porta de Comunicação:
  • ✅ Utilizar a mesma porta já configurada no Ema Configurador
  • ✅ Manter consistência de acesso

5. Ambiente de Homologação

Verificações:
  • ❓ Manter mesma versão do ambiente de produção?
  • ❓ Instalar versão diferente para testes?
  • 📈 Comum: versão nova (acima da produção) ou personalizada
  • ✅ Alinhar com cliente os requisitos de teste

6. Liberação de Portas no Firewall

6.1. Rede Local
Banco de Dados:
  • Firebird: 3050
  • Oracle: 1521
  • PostgreSQL: 5432
Porta Principal:
  • Conforme configurado no Ema Configurador
Micro Serviços:
  • Liberar intervalo: 8000-8030

6.2. Acesso Externo (Ema PDV)

Portas Adicionais:
  • Mesmas portas acima +
  • Micro serviço do registro: 8000-8003
Locais de Liberação:
  • ✅ Roteador/Firewall da rede
  • ✅ Firewall do Windows do servidor

7. Infraestrutura

Sistema Operacional:
  • 🔍 Identificar tipo atual: Desktop ou Server
  • ✅ Verificar necessidade de manter mesmo tipo no novo ambiente
7.1 Acesso ao Sistema ERP/DOX
Atalho Local:
  • ✅ Liberar portas do sistema no firewall do Windows
  • ✅ Configurar compartilhamentos necessários
WTS (Acesso Remoto):
  • ✅ Verificar se servidor já está configurado para WTS
  • ✅ Solicitar configuração do Terminal Services para o cliente se necessário
Endereço IP:
  • ⚠️ SEMPRE fixar um IP no novo servidor
  • ✅ Documentar o IP para configurações

8. Compartilhamento de Pastas

Para Atalho de Rede Local:

Pasta Contas ERP
  • 📍 Localização: Dentro da pasta Ema Software
  • ✅ Compartilhar a pasta na rede
  • ✅ Aplicar permissão de escrita para todos os usuários
  • ✅ Configurar tanto no compartilhamento quanto diretamente na pasta

9. Checklist Final de Verificação

Antes da Migração:
  •  Backup completo realizado
  •  Versões do banco e sistema identificadas
  •  Acesso ao novo servidor confirmado
  •  Portas de firewall liberadas
  •  IP fixo configurado
  •  Compartilhamentos testados
Durante a Migração:
  •  Banco de dados restaurado
  •  Sistema instalado na mesma versão
  •  Configurações do Ema Configurador aplicadas
  •  Testes de conectividade realizados
  •  Permissões de pasta verificadas
Após a Migração:
  •  Sistema acessível via rede local
  •  Ema PDV funcionando (se aplicável)
  •  Micro serviços operacionais
  •  Backup da nova instalação realizado
  •  Documentação atualizada

Dicas Importantes:

💡 Para migrações em servidor diferente: Aproveite para fazer instalações paralelas e testes antecipados

🔒 Segurança: Sempre mantenha backups em locais seguros antes de qualquer alteração

📞 Comunicação: Mantenha o TI do cliente sempre informado sobre o progresso

Este checklist garante que todas as etapas críticas sejam seguidas para uma migração segura e bem-sucedida!